Concrete thrust blocks play a crucial role in preventing the opening of joints within the piping system under pressure. They provide the necessary resistance against the forces exerted by pressurized fluids flowing through the pipes. When water or any other liquid travels at high velocities, it generates significant internal forces, especially at bends, tees, or fittings. Without proper anchoring, these forces can cause pipe misalignment, joint separation, and ultimately failure of the system.

By using thrust blocks, the side forces are effectively distributed and managed, ensuring that the joints remain sealed and intact. This is particularly important in maintaining the integrity of water distribution systems, which rely on tightly fitted joints to function correctly and prevent leaks or potential backflow that could contaminate potable water supplies. Therefore, the primary purpose of concrete thrust blocks is to keep joints from opening under operational conditions, ensuring system reliability and longevity.
